В
Все
М
Математика
О
ОБЖ
У
Українська мова
Х
Химия
Д
Другие предметы
Н
Немецкий язык
Б
Беларуская мова
М
Музыка
Э
Экономика
Ф
Физика
Б
Биология
О
Окружающий мир
У
Українська література
Р
Русский язык
Ф
Французский язык
П
Психология
О
Обществознание
А
Алгебра
М
МХК
Г
География
И
Информатика
П
Право
А
Английский язык
Г
Геометрия
Қ
Қазақ тiлi
Л
Литература
И
История

Ограничение времени 1 секунда Ограничение памяти 256Mb
Ввод стандартный ввод или input.txt
Вывод стандартный вывод или output.txt
В Берляндской республике проходят выборы правителя. К сожалению, Берляндия лишь недавно отказалась от монархии, поэтому выборы в ней проходят не совсем честно.

Берляндия разбита на m районов, пронумерованных целыми числами от 1 до m. Также в Берляндии есть n избирательных участков, пронумерованных целыми числами от 1 до n, причем i-й участок находится в районе с номером ci. Исходя из опыта предыдущих лет, Фонд борьбы со вборсами определил, что на i-м участке собираются вбросить ai бюллетеней. Фонд может расставить не более, чем C наблюдателей на какие-то из участков, причем на каждый участок можно отправить не более одного наблюдателя. При этом если на i-м участке будет стоять наблюдатель, то на нем не будут вбрасывать бюллетени, а иначе, как и планировалось, будет вброшено ai бюллетеней. Также, если на участках в i-м районе суммарно будет стоять хотя бы bi наблюдателей, то на каждом участке в этом районе не вбросят ни одного бюллетеня, независимо от наличия наблюдателя на этом участке.

Фонду борьбы со вбросами определить минимально возможное количество вброшенных бюллетеней при оптимальной расстановке наблюдателей.

Формат ввода
Первая строка содержит три целых числа n, m и C — количество участков, количество районов и максимальное количество расставленных наблюдателей соответственно (1 ≤ m ≤ n ≤ 4000; 1 ≤ C ≤ 4000).

Вторая строка содержит n целых чисел c1, c2, … , cn — номера районов, в которых находятся участки (1 ≤ ci ≤ m). Гарантируется, что в каждом районе есть хотя бы один участок.

Третья строка содержит n целых чисел a1, a2, … , an — количества бюллетеней, которые планируется вбросить на участках (1 ≤ ai ≤ 2 ⋅ 105).

Последняя строка содержит m целых чисел b1, b2, ..., bm — количества наблюдателей, которые необходимо расставить в каждом из районов, чтобы на участках этого района не было вбросов (1 ≤ bi ≤ n). Гарантируется, что bi не превосходит количество участков, находящихся в i-м районе.

Формат вывода
Выведите единственное целое число — ответ на задачу.
написать на питоне

Показать ответ
Ответ:
abduboriy2004
abduboriy2004
11.05.2020 01:48
Const 
n=5;

Var
 ar:array[1..n] of integer;
 ar2:array[1..n] of integer;
 i,k:integer;

 function prost(a:integer):boolean;
 var i:integer;
 b:boolean;
  begin
  b:=true;
   for i:=2 to a div 2 do
    if a mod i=0 then
     begin;
      b:=false;
      break;
     end;
   if a=1 then b:=false;
  prost:=b;
 end;

  begin;
 randomize;
 k:=0;
  for i:=1 to n do
   begin;
    ar[i]:=random(101);
    write(ar[i]:4);
   end;
  writeln;
  for i:=1 to n do
  if prost(ar[i]) then
   begin;
    inc(k);
    ar2[k]:=ar[i];
    write(ar2[k]:4);
   end;
end.
0,0(0 оценок)
Ответ:
mhey3303
mhey3303
15.02.2021 21:34

Суть системы World Wide Web (WWW) состоит в применении гипертекстовой модели к информационным ресурсам, распределенным в глобальной сети. WWW - один из видов сервиса Интернет. WWW предоставляет возможность работы с документами, в которых объединены текст, графические изображения, звуки, анимация, что значительно облегчает восприятие информации. Гипертекстовые документы (Web-страницы) создаются с специального языка разметки гипертекста HTML (Hyper Text Markup Language).

Система WWW работает по принципу клиент-сервер. Клиент – это интерпретатор HTML, специальная программу просмотра, называемая WWW-браузер (WWW-browser). WWW-браузер - это прикладная программа, которая взаимодействует с системой WWW, получает затребованные документы, интерпретирует данные и отображает содержание документов на экране. Программа клиент обеспечивает доступ практически ко всем информационным ресурсам Интернет, которые хранятся на серверах.

Для работы с системой WWW необходимо установить на своем компьютере одну из программ просмотра Web-страниц, например, Internet Explorer, Mozilla Firefox, MyIE Web Browser, Opera и т.д. Большинство браузеров предоставляют доступ к другим серверам Интернета: к FTP-серверам, Gopher-серверам и серверам телеконференций UseNet.

Обозреватель Internet Explorer

Программа Internet Explorer устанавливается вместе с инсталляцией Windows и на рабочем столе появляется значок обозревателя Internet Explorer. Этот значок может использоваться для запуска программы Internet Explorer. После запуска программы просмотра Web-страниц Internet Explorer на экране появится окно обозревателя.

0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ота